Dobson’s offense dominates in win over Alhambra

By Andrew Fitzpatrick, For the Tribune

Dobson 56
Alhambra 10

Mesa Dobson used a dominant rushing attack Friday night as the Mustangs beat host Phoenix Alhambra 56-10 in a 5A-I nonregion game.

The Mustangs were led by junior tailback Terrance Martin, who carried the ball five times for 120 yards and four touchdowns, all in the first half. Both of Dobson’s pass completions in the game went for touchdowns. Logan Sachs and Fred Huff both ran for first-half touchdowns. The Mustangs’ offense moved the ball at will in the first half, scoring on every possession.

Dobson’s defense looked sharp, and the lone touchdown it allowed was set up by two personal fouls before Charles Burnham hit Joe Antone on a 16-yard touchdown pass.

Dobson’s quarterback, Jordan Gruber, only played the first half but completed two touchdown passes, the first a 77-yard fade to Emilio Gutierrez and the second an 11-yard out to tight end Tyler French.

Alhambra was led by senior running back Garrett Turner, who ran for 139 yards on only 15 carries. Quarterback Charles Burnham ran for 16 yards on seven carries and passed for 148 yards.
